Nhia Sue Xiong
79, Wausau, went home to be with the Lord in Heaven on Thursday April 21, 2011.
He was born June 15, 1931 in Laos and served as an American CIA soldier from 1960 until 1975 and was wounded several times in battle. He came to the United States on March 5, 1990 along with his family.
